I'm thinking it is altered. I don't have a real good pic of my fork stop but the one on yours looks homemade compared to what I've seen. Maybe some of the other Aerocycle owners can provide a better pic to compare to. I think a better pic of your seat post binder would help too. V/r Shawn

1268263
 
I measured the seat post binder on my original and it is 1 inch wide. The binder on my original 37 Autocycle is 3/4 inches wide. The one pictured above looks 3/4 inch to me??
